解除TPWallet授权的全面分析与实用指南

随着去中心化金融和多钱包生态的发展,用户常常需要管理第三方应用对自己钱包的代币授权。本文针对“解除TPWallet授权”展开全方位分析,并围绕便捷资金提现、合约兼容、专家研究、高科技支付服务、硬件钱包与多层安全给出实用建议。

一、为什么要解除授权

长期授权会带来被动风险:恶意合约、漏洞利用或密钥被盗都可能导致代币被转走。定期清理不再使用的授权,是降低风险的基础操作。

二、便捷资金提现的考量

解除授权应与提现流程衔接:先确认合约中是否存在锁仓或时间锁(timelock)、是否需要先un-stake/解除抵押再提现;在链上操作时注意Gas成本,必要时选择Layer-2或低峰期操作以降低费用。对普通用户,使用受信任的界面(如官方前端、Etherscan/BscScan 的合约交互或 Revoke.cash)进行授权管理和提现,会更便捷且透明。

三、合约兼容性分析

不同合约对授权模型有差异(ERC-20 approve/allowance、ERC-721/1155授权等)。部分复杂合约会在内部记录状态或使用代理合约(proxy),直接撤销allowance可能无法完全切断权限。建议:

- 查阅目标合约源码或官方文档,确认授权类型;

- 在Etherscan等工具查看交易历史与事件(Approval、SetApprovalForAll);

- 如遇代理合约或自定义逻辑,咨询开发方或社区以确认撤销路径。

四、专家研究与审计建议

若涉及大额资产或机构操作,应结合安全研究与审计结论:

- 检查第三方应用是否经过独立审计;

- 使用代码审计报告中指出的漏洞修复和缓解措施;

- 对高风险合约优先采取最小授权策略,仅授予必要额度及短期有效期;

- 对复杂场景可聘请安全顾问进行专项评估。

五、高科技支付服务的影响

一些高科技支付服务(如聚合支付、闪兑、链下签名方案)会使用托管或委托授权以实现快捷体验。权衡点在于:便捷性 vs 控制权。若偏向便捷,可选择信誉良好的托管/聚合服务并开启额外保障(如保险);若偏向自主管理,应优先使用无需托管的非托管支付方式或临时授权策略。

六、硬件钱包的角色

将私钥保存在硬件钱包(如Ledger、Trezor)能显著降低私钥被盗的风险。硬件钱包在撤销授权时提供签名保护,避免被浏览器恶意脚本直接签名交易。建议:

- 在硬件钱包上进行关键授权与撤销操作;

- 对经常使用的DApp采用最小化授权,并考虑结合多签或Gnosis Safe等方案进行托管管理。

七、多层安全策略(实践清单)

- 最小授权:仅批准必要额度,并设置到期或短期授权;

- 定期审查:每月/每季度使用 Revoke.cash、Etherscan 检查授权列表;

- 多签与隔离:大额或长期资产放在多签钱包或冷钱包;

- 硬件钱包:关键操作配合硬件签名;

- 监控与告警:绑定交易监控服务,发现异常立即冻结相关权限(若支持);

- 备份与恢复:安全保管助记词/恢复密钥,避免单点失效。

八、操作示例(通用流程)

1. 使用钱包连接至 Revoke.cash 或 Etherscan 的 Token Approval 页面(优先选择官方/可信工具);

2. 列表中查找 TPWallet 或目标合约的授权记录;

3. 若合约兼容,选择“Revoke”或将 allowance 设为 0;

4. 如合约为特殊代理或有自定义逻辑,查阅合约源码或联系官方确认撤销方法;

5. 完成撤销后,再执行提现/转账操作;若需多步(解押、解除锁定),按照合约要求依次操作。

九、常见问题与风险提示

- 撤销交易需支付Gas,频繁撤销成本高;可在低费时段集中处理;

- 某些DApp为提高UX会要求永久授权,对此采用临时授权或使用中间合约进行限额授权;

- 若不确定,先在小额代币上测试撤销与提现流程。

结论:解除TPWallet授权是降低链上风险的重要操作,但需要结合合约兼容性与资金流转逻辑谨慎执行。采用硬件钱包、多签、最小授权和定期审计这类多层安全措施,能在保障便捷提现的同时最大程度降低被动风险。建议用户建立授权清理与监控常规,并在涉及大额资金时寻求专家或审计支持。

作者:陈朗发布时间:2026-01-15 21:14:25

评论

CryptoLiu

很实用的指南,特别是合约兼容那节,帮我避免了一个坑。

晴天

多层安全策略写得很好,准备把资产迁到多签钱包。

BlockMaster

建议再补充几款常用工具的操作截图或流程会更直观。

小程

撤销授权后还能恢复吗?文章里提到的测试流程很重要。

EveZ

硬件钱包配合Revoke.cash的组合我也常用,省心又安全。

相关阅读